8 Cards to Upgrade First in Clash Royale

Clash Royale is a strategy-based game packed with tons of cards, each with its own unique attributes.

However, if you’re a newbie, it can be particularly confusing to know which cards to upgrade first. Besides, upgrading cards takes a lot of resources and time, so it’s essential that you properly utilize them.

We’ve done the hard part for you. Here is our list of the top 8 cards you must prioritize first in Clash Royale.

Valkyrie – Huge Attack Coverage

Valkyrie is one of the most popular cards, and for good reason—unlike other characters, she has vast coverage and excels at clearing out swarm units with her powerful spinning attack. Moreover, despite her attacking prowess, she’s more than capable of taking a few hits.

That’s not all; you can also strategically use her to distract air units like Baby Dragon or the Minions by making them walk the other lane when they attempt to follow or attack her. What makes Valkyrie so unique is the perfect balance between offensive and defensive attributes.

Prince – The Heavy Hitter

If you’re a fan of heavy hitters, you’ll love Prince. He can be your trump card, and if you play it right, he can effectively help you secure wins. It is mainly used as a counterattacking troop, and thanks to the huge damage and speed boost while charging, the Prince can quickly put a stop to ground pushes and threaten your opponent’s crown towers.

The Prince can dish out tremendous damage but comes with a high elixir cost. Also, it can be easily distracted so keep this in mind when you’re using it.

Knight – A Tanky Melee Fighter

The Knight likes to take on his opponents face-to-face and thanks to his huge health, you can also utilize him as a lightning rod to protect your weaker troops and glass canons such as Electro Dragon and Musketeer.

Due to his tanky attributes, he is a perfect character for newbies to start and play around with. It also synergizes well with other cards, such as the Electro Wizard, and with Goblin Barrel decks. However, it is susceptible to air attacks due to its low speed and inability to target air units like Minions and Bats.

Musketeer – A Long-Range Genius

On the other hand, unlike the Knight, the Musketeer is excellent at attacking air units and dishing out consistent damage. Due to her decent damage output and long range, it can effectively counter many low and medium hitpoints troops even without the aid of a Crown Tower.

As a strategy, make the best use of her long-range attacks and compel melee forces to walk towards her. The Musketeer works well with distraction units and mini tanks as they allow her to stay alive longer, providing opportunities to make use of her long-range and respectable damage output.

However, due to her low health, never leave her unattended as mini tanks like the Knight can effectively counter and outlive her.

Fireball – A Powerful Spell

As a newbie, you’ll get quick access to the Fireball and it’s a powerful spell that can be effectively used to decimate your opponent’s troops and buildings. Whether you’re playing offensive or defensive, it’s a great card with a huge AOE (area of effect).

Strategically, you need to be patient with this card. If you want to use it on a unit, ensure that another unit is deployed right next to it to get an even more considerable elixir advantage. Also, it’s important to note that it has a few seconds of travel time, so ensure that your target is within the radius when the fireball lands.

Tesla – The Beefy Defender

The Tesla is a tanky and versatile unit—you can effectively use it to target both ground and air units. It’s powerful against high-health cards and can avoid damage as it’s completely invulnerable when it’s hiding. Moreover, it’s an effective damage sponge and can also one-shot many cards with low elixir requirements.

Additionally, you can also use it to redirect the Hog Rider or the minions if you need to buy some time. However, the Tesla does demand a ton of elixirs, so keep this in mind if you want to play it.

Skeleton Army – The Swarm Expert

The Skeleton Army, popularly known as Skarmy (combination of skeleton and army), delivers one of the highest DPS (damage-per-second) in the game. As such, upgrading it quickly can help you effectively take care of huge threats.

Moreover, Skarmy only costs 3 elixirs, which provides you with a massive advantage in almost any situation. Despite their high damage output, they are very susceptible to spells and splash damage.

Moreover, units with wide AOE will be able to wipe them out, and even low-cost spells can efficiently and quickly eliminate the swarm.

Archers – Versatile and Great Value

Archers make one of the best cost-effective choices. Despite their low elixir requirements, Archers can effectively handle both ground and air units. Thanks to their decent damage and great speed, they are efficient in wiping out mini tanks and swarms when in pairs.

For an effective strategy, you can split them in front or behind King’s Tower to efficiently cover both lanes while preventing your opponent from making significant spell damage. On the other hand, due to their low health, they are quite susceptible to spells, so consider this when you’re playing them.
